2.Udney Hall Gardens

Address: Langham Rd, London TW11 9HQ, UK

images Udney Hall Gardens

(61) user ratings total:

Chloe Betts This is a lovely green area to walk around and spend some quiet time. There are lots of benches to sit on and the area is well maintained, there were council workers picking up litter and emptying the bins while I was there. It’s free and accessible at all times of the time. Great place to walk dogs around. There is street parking available close by

5.Broom Road Recreation Ground

Address: Trowlock Way, Teddington, London TW11 9QY, UK

images Broom Road Recreation Ground

(123) user ratings total:

David Lawrence Hidden gem used by dog walkers, young families and sometimes a training ground for sports teams. Not very big but you can get open space and walk around it in 5 minutes. Nice view next to the river at the back of the park and on nice days is lovely first thing in the morning and at dusk. Good for picnics on river side. Small free car park, drive down side of school side of park. No toilets. Nearest shop is Co-op on Kingston road.
